> Are you sure there is not a hidden character between the "." and
> the "d" in ah0011.d?

try "ls -b" to see the non-graphics characters. likely there
is smutz in the filename.

> >There are 18 text files in a directory.
> >
> >Command 1: ls
> >Output:
> >ah0001.d  ah0004.d  ah0007.d  ah0010.d  ah0014.d  ah0017.d
> >ah0002.d  ah0005.d  ah0008.d  ah0011.d  ah0015.d  ah0018.d
> >ah0003.d  ah0006.d  ah0009.d  ah0013.d  ah0016.d  ar0001.d
> >
> >Command 2: ls *.d
> >Output:
> >ah0001.d  ah0004.d  ah0007.d  ah0010.d  ah0015.d  ah0018.d
> >ah0002.d  ah0005.d  ah0008.d  ah0013.d  ah0016.d  ar0001.d
> >ah0003.d  ah0006.d  ah0009.d  ah0014.d  ah0017.d
> >
> >The 'ah0011.d' is gone! So, why?
